What to Include on Your Handyman Website
Your website should clearly list all handyman services you offer, such as plumbing, painting, electrical, and carpentry. Add before-and-after photos to demonstrate your skills and build credibility. Include a section for customer testimonials and reviews. Display your service areas and offer clear ways to contact you, including a phone number and contact form. For emergency requests, add a dedicated button or banner. An FAQ section can help answer common client concerns about pricing, availability, and types of jobs handled.
Turning Visitors Into Leads With Booking and Contact Forms
Handyman clients want quick responses, especially for urgent repairs. Add a simple booking form that lets visitors request quotes, choose services, or schedule appointments directly from your website. Make sure to ask for their contact info, address, and preferred times. Having a visible contact form and easy-to-find phone number increases the chances of getting hired. If your no-code website builder allows, enable notifications so you never miss a potential job inquiry.
Optimizing for Local SEO and Service Areas
Most handyman work comes from nearby clients. Mention the neighborhoods, towns, or zip codes you serve in your website’s text and headings. Add a map or a list of service areas. Use phrases like “handyman in [Your Town]” naturally on your homepage and service pages. Encourage satisfied clients to leave reviews, and display these as trust signals. These steps help your site rank higher in local searches and attract the right leads.
Handyman Website Templates and Design Tips
Choose a handyman website template that highlights your services and allows for before/after photo galleries. Use large, clear images of your work and keep navigation simple: list services, service areas, and contact/booking links in your main menu. Pick colors that match your branding or convey reliability, such as blues or earth tones.
